10. Funding and Financial Management of Scholarship Program<br />
The main source of financial support for the <strong>Project</strong> is the<br />
general membership of the AUFCON <strong>Sinagtala</strong>’87 through their<br />
annual dues and fundraising activities. The fund shall be deposited in<br />
the official bank of the Foundation in Floridablanca as a Saving<br />
Sub-Account for <strong>CYDF</strong>I-<strong>Sinagtala</strong>’87 Scholarship Program of the<br />
<strong>Calantas</strong> <strong>Young</strong> <strong>Dreamers</strong> Foundation, Inc. of which, the following<br />
are assigned signa<strong>to</strong>ries:<br />
1. Designated Coordina<strong>to</strong>r of <strong>CYDF</strong>I-<strong>Sinagtala</strong>’87 from AUF<br />
College of Nursing<br />
2. Rochelle Pingul-Calma (incoming Treasurer)<br />
3. Chrisanta Mangalindan (CEO/President)<br />
The said fund shall ONLY be used for the financial needs of<br />
the <strong>CYDF</strong>I-<strong>Sinagtala</strong>’87 Scholars enrolled at AUF College of<br />
Nursing. This same fund shall be subjected <strong>to</strong> “auditing by a CPA”<br />
and be part of the <strong>to</strong>tal financial activity of the Foundation <strong>to</strong> be<br />
reported <strong>to</strong> BIR when filing for its Annual Income Tax-Return in the<br />
Philippines PRIOR <strong>to</strong> making final annual reports <strong>to</strong> SEC (Securities<br />
and Exchange Commission in Manila).<br />
Release of funds shall be scheduled in reference <strong>to</strong> the<br />
determined financial activity of the scholar in the school, in<br />
conjunction with notation of the Coordina<strong>to</strong>r.<br />
11. Fundraising Activities of <strong>Sinagtala</strong>’87 Membership<br />
Since <strong>Calantas</strong> <strong>Young</strong> <strong>Dreamers</strong> Foundation, Inc. is a nonprofit<br />
organization registered at the Securities and Exchange<br />
Commission, it has the legal status <strong>to</strong> conduct business in the interest<br />
and general welfare of the public where it chooses <strong>to</strong> direct its<br />
attention and activities. Upon deciding <strong>to</strong> work in collaboration with<br />
the Foundation, <strong>Sinagtala</strong>’87 can take legal shelter under the<br />
umbrella of the Foundation and has <strong>to</strong> follow the directives<br />
articulated in this document called “Pro<strong>to</strong>col of Implementation”.<br />
Incoming and Outgoing Revenue Activities of the <strong>Sinagtala</strong>’87<br />
shall be moni<strong>to</strong>red by <strong>CYDF</strong>I through annual <strong>CYDF</strong>I Fiscal Audit<br />
done by a CPA (Certified Public Accountant) in compliance with<br />
mandate from the BIR (Philippine Bureau of Internal Revenue) and<br />
IRS (Internal Revenue Services when fully registered in California)<br />
in filing of an Annual Income Tax-Return of the Foundation.<br />
All financial activities must be authenticated with RECEIPTS<br />
officially issued by the Foundation and/or with notes/statements<br />
issued by an authorized representative of the <strong>Sinagtala</strong>’87 <strong>to</strong> those<br />
especially making a tax-credit claim on their donation both in the<br />
USA (IRS) and Philippines (BIR).<br />
